用户登录
用户注册

分享至

云计算渐落地 服务器内存发挥作用

  • 作者: 蜗牛的倔强
  • 来源: 51数据库
  • 2021-01-07

    随着云计算渐成气候,多数企业已经将此新型的管理技术,视为未来构建整体架构的重点方向。以应对日益庞大的数据处理需求,服务器迎来了高速的发展,而内存作为服务器的核心组件,其重要性不言而喻。


    作为计算机系统的关键组件之一,内存在计算性能方面的影响十分重大。而在服务器领域,系统对内存的要求会远远高出桌面应用领域的内存要求。服务器内存与普通PC(个人电脑)机内存在外观和结构上没有什么明显实质性的区别,主要是在内存上引入了一些新的特有的技术,如ECC、ChipKill、热插拔技术等,具有极高的稳定性和纠错性能。


    ECC技术:


    ECC是一种纠错技术,能够在传输中对数据进行纠正,确保服务器的正常运行,如今的ECC技术已经非常成熟,在各大品牌服务器上,该技术已经应用广泛。


    目前ECC技术有如下优势:一是因为在这以前其它新的内存技术还不成熟,再则在目前的服务器中系统速度还是很高,在这种频率上一般来说同时出现多比特错误的现象很少发生,因为这样才使得ECC技术得到了充分地认可和应用,使得ECC内存技术成为几乎所有服务器上的内存标准。


    Chipkill技术:


    Chipkill技术是一种新的ECC内存保护标准。ECC内存只能同时检测和纠正单一比特错误,但如果同时检测出两个以上比特的数据有错误,则无能为力。


    Chipkill技术是利用内存的子系统来解决这一难题。内存子系统的单一芯片,无论数据宽度是多少,只对于一个给定的ECC识别码,它的影响最多为一比特。,即使整个内存芯片出了故障,每个ECC识别码也将最多出现一比特坏数据,而这种情况完全可以通过ECC逻辑修复,从而保证内存子系统的容错性,保证服务器在出现故障时,有强大的自我恢复能力。给服务器提供了最大的数据保护。


    Register技术


    Register即寄存器或目录寄存器,在内存上的作可以理解成书的目录,当内存接到读写指令时,会先检索此目录,然后再进行读写操作,若所须数据在目录中则直接取用不再进行读写操作,这将大大提高服务器内存工作效率。带有Register的内存一定带Buffer(缓冲),并且目前能见到的Register内存也都具有ECC功能,其主要应用在中高端服务器及图形工作站上。


    FB-DIMM技术


    FB-DIMM(Fully Buffered-DIMM,全缓冲内存模组)是Intel在DDR2的基础上发展出来的一种内存模组与互联架构,可以极大地提升系统内存带宽并且极大地增加内存最大容量。


软件
前端设计
程序设计
Java相关